The wheel of a car has a radius of 0,350m.The engine of the car applies a torque of 295N.m to this wheel,which does not slip against the road surface.since the wheel does not slip ,the road must be applying a force of static friction to the wheel that produces a counter torque.Moreover the car has a constant velocity so this counter torque balances the applied torque. What is the magnitude of the static frictional force
